1. Data Monoculture and Single Point of Failure
CrowdStrike’s Falcon platform ingests telemetry from millions of endpoints. This data is gold for training threat detection models. But it creates a monoculture: if an attacker compromises the training pipeline, they can poison the model for all clients. 2. The AI Black Box Problem
AI models in cybersecurity are often opaque. Even the developers cannot fully explain why a PDF is flagged as malicious.
